Chhatarpur (Representative of New Zealand). Addressing the meeting of the District Disaster Relief Committee organized in the meeting room of the Collectorate, Collector Sheelendra Singh said that preparations should be started at the local level for flood prevention by identifying the villages, rivers and drains prone to possible floods from now on.

After Corona, the administration has become alert to save people from the danger of flood. In the same meeting, the Collector said that wherever there is a possibility of floods in the district, make a list of those places and mark the place from now to keep the people there at safe places, also made arrangements for their stay, food and treatment. The SDM of the area should work smartly to keep the flood protection equipment ready, prepare the relief money cases for the flood affected people immediately and deposit the assistance amount in their account in 3 days. Additional collectors, SDMs of all sections of the district and other departmental officers were present in the meeting. While directing the officials of the Irrigation Department, he said that wherever there are dams in the district, make a list of the villages which can be damaged during floods during the rainy season. Veterinary department to monitor the condition of animals during floods during rainy season, PHE department to spray chlorine around pre-monsoon handpumps, officials of Pioduda and urban bodies to clean all drains in urban areas. Instructions were given. The power company was asked to do maintenance before the floods to avoid line damage.
